Optical orientation of Mn^2+ ions in GaAs
I. A. Akimov ; R. I. Dzhioev ; V. L. Korenev ; Yu. G. Kusrayev ; V. F. Sapega ; D. R. Yakovlev ; M. Bayer ;
Date 7 Oct 2010
AbstractWe report on optical orientation of Mn^2+ in bulk GaAs under application of weak longitudinal magnetic field (B <= 100 mT). The manganese spin polarization of 25% is directly evaluated using spin flip Raman scattering spectroscopy. The dynamical polarization of Mn^2+ occurs due to s-d exchange interaction with optically oriented conduction band electrons. Time-resolved photoluminescence uncovers nontrivial electron spin dynamics where the oriented Mn^2+ ions tend to stabilize the electron spin.
